MCO will be imposed across the whole country starting from 12 May to 7 June as announced by our Prime Minister Tan Sri Muhyiddin Yassin today. Besides that, the SOP has also been reviewed and updated with some new ones that the public will need to look out for.

According to the press release posted by the Prime Minister himself on Facebook, the SOP includes:

  • Not allowed to cross counties and states
  • All forms of social gatherings, seminars, conferences, and meetings are prohibited
  • All sports activities are prohibited except individual sports in open space such as jogging, cycling, and exercise 
  • All educational institutions to be closed
  • The maximum number of people in a private vehicle is only three people
  • Dining in the restaurant is not allowed
  • Work From Home Practice (BDR) should be enforced with the presence of no more than 30 percent of staff in the office
  • Visiting friends and relatives, and graveyard visits for Hari Raya celebrations are prohibited 
  • Hari Raya prayers will be allowed but limited to only 50 people inside mosques and suraus that can accommodate more than 1,000 people
